New Mexico Code § 24A-3-3

Incarcerated persons; behavioral health services; county funding program

To carry out the provisions of Subsection E of Section 9-8-7.1 NMSA 1978 and to provide behavioral health services to persons who are incarcerated in a county correctional facility:
A. the secretary shall adopt and promulgate rules:
(1) pursuant to which a county may apply for and be awarded funding through the authority; and
(2) to establish priorities and guidelines for the award of funding to counties; and
B. the authority shall distribute funds, as funding permits, to the county health care assistance funds of those counties:
(1) that apply for behavioral health services funding in accordance with authority rules; and
(2) whose proposed utilization of funding pursuant to this section meets the priorities and guidelines for the awarding of behavioral health services funding established in authority rules.
History: Laws 2019, ch. 222, § 2; 2023, ch. 205, § 10; § 9-8-7.3, recompiled and amended as § 24A-3-3 by Laws 2024, ch. 39, § 45.
Recompilations. — Laws 2024, ch. 39, § 45 recompiled and amended former 9-8-7.3 NMSA 1978 as 24A-3-3 NMSA 1978, effective July 1, 2024.
The 2024 amendment, effective July 1, 2024, substituted each occurrence of "department" with "authority".
The 2023 amendment, effective June 16, 2023, substituted each occurrence of "individuals" with "persons" throughout the section.
